- 瓦楞 wǎléng rows of roof tilesThe alternating concave and convex rows of tiles on a roof, designed to allow water to flow off.
- 瓦楞纸 wǎléngzhǐ corrugated papercorrugated paper or cardboard; a wavy thick paper board typically used for making shipping boxes and packaging fragile items
- 巴音郭楞蒙古自治州 bāyīnguōléngměnggǔzìzhìzhōu Bayingolin Mongol Autonomous PrefectureBayingolin Mongol Autonomous Prefecture in Xinjiang Uighur Autonomous Region [[新疆维吾尔自治区|新疆維吾爾自治區|xin1 jiang1 wei2 wu2 er3 zi4 zhi4 qu1]]
- 巴音郭楞 bāyīnguōléng BayingolinBayingolin Mongol Autonomous Prefecture in Xinjiang Uighur Autonomous Region
- 巴音郭楞州 bāyīnguōlèngzhōu Bayingolin Mongol Autonomous PrefectureBayingolin Mongol Autonomous Prefecture in the [[新疆维吾尔自治区|新疆維吾爾自治區|xin1 jiang1 wei2 wu2 er3 zi4 zhi4 qu1]] region
- 二楞子 èrlèngzi rash person(variant form) a reckless or hotheaded person; someone who acts without thinking
- 发楞 fālèng stare blanklyto be in a daze or to stare blankly, as if distracted or stunned
- 大佛顶如来密因修证了义诸菩萨万行首楞严经 dàfúdǐngrúláimìyīnxiūzhèngleyìzhūpúsàwànxíngshǒuléngyánjīng Shurangama Sutrafull title of the Shurangama Sutra, an influential Mahayana Buddhist scripture concerning meditation and the nature of the mind
- 忒楞楞 tèlènglèng [onomatopoeia]sound of flapping wings or the sound of the wind
- 拉卜楞寺 lābǔléngsì Labrang MonasteryA major Tibetan Buddhist monastery located in Xiahe county, Gansu province; established in 1709, it is one of the six great monasteries of the Gelug school.
- 支楞 zhīleng to stick upTo stand upright; to prick up (one's ears); to stick out in various directions
- 楞严 lèngyán one who surmounts all obstaclesone who surmounts all obstacles; a Buddhist term derived from the Sanskrit word "surangama"
- 楞严经 léngyánjīng Shurangama SutraA major scripture of the Tathāgatagarbha tradition; specifically the "Śūraṅgama Sūtra", which emphasizes the importance of meditation for realizing the true nature of the mind and achieving enlightenment.
- 楞伽经 léngqiéjīng Lankavatara SutraA major scripture in Mahayana Buddhism, particularly important in the Yogacara and Zen traditions; it emphasizes that the world is a projection of the mind and discusses the concepts of Buddha-nature and the eight consciousnesses.
- 楞头青 lèngtóuqīng reckless youtha rash, impetuous, or reckless young person; someone who acts rudely or without thinking of the consequences
- 楞子眼 lèngziyǎn vacant look(dialect) the blank or vacant look of a drunk person or a fool
- 楞小子 lèngxiǎozi hotheadA rash or impulsive young person; a bungler who acts without thinking.
- 楞怔 léngzheng dazedto be in a daze or stunned; (variant form) to be absent-minded or stare blankly
- 楞迦 léngjiā LankaLanka; old term for Sri Lanka or Ceylon
- 楞迦岛 léngjiādǎo LankaLanka; an old term for Sri Lanka or Ceylon
- 瓦楞子 wǎléngzi blood clam(bound form) an edible mollusk with a thick, ridged shell found in shallow waters; also known as [[蚶子|蚶子|han1 zi5]] or [[蚶|蚶|han1]]
- 瓦楞帽 wǎléngmào commoner's hat(literary) A soft hat with a vertical indentation in the middle, typically worn by common people in ancient China; also called [[瓦楞帽子|瓦楞帽子|wa3 leng2 mao4 zi5]].
- 瓦楞帽子 wǎléngmàozi commoner's hattype of headwear with ridges in the middle, typically worn by ordinary people in ancient China
- 直楞楞 zhílènglèng staring blanklystaring blankly or fixedly, especially with a wooden or vacant expression
- 豁楞 huōleng to mix(dialect) to mix or stir; to create trouble or mess things up
- 首楞严三昧经 shǒuléngyánsānmèijīng Shurangama Samadhi Sutraan early Mahayana Buddhist scripture whose name translates as the concentration of the heroic march
- 首楞严经 shǒuléngyánjīng Shurangama Sutraan influential Mahayana Buddhist scripture known for its teachings on the nature of the mind and meditation
